What it is used for
PAXIL CR is indicated in adults for the treatment of: Major depressive disorder (MDD) Panic disorder (PD) Social anxiety disorder (SAD) Premenstrual dysphoric disorder (PMDD) PAXIL CR is a selective serotonin reuptake inhibitor (SSRI) indicated for use in adults for the treatment of: Major Depressive Disorder (MDD) Panic Disorder (PD) Social Anxiety Disorder (SAD) Premenstrual Dysphoric Disorder (PMDD)

Description
PAXIL CR, contains paroxetine hydrochloride, an SSRI. It is the hydrochloride salt of a phenylpiperidine compound identified chemically as (-)-trans-4R-(4'-fluorophenyl)-3S-[(3',4'-methylenedioxyphenoxy) methyl] piperidine hydrochloride hemihydrate and has the empirical formula of C 19 H 20 FNO 3 ·HCl·1/2H 2 O. The molecular weight is 374.8 g/mol (329.4 g/mol as free base). The structural formula of paroxetine hydrochloride is: Paroxetine hydrochloride is an odorless, off‑white powder, having a melting point range of 120° C to 138°C and a solubility of 5.4 mg/mL in water. PAXIL CR tablets are intended for oral administration. Each extended‑release tablet contains 12.5 mg, 25 mg, or 37.5 mg paroxetine equivalent to 14.25 mg, 28.51 mg, or 42.76 mg of paroxetine hydrochloride, respectively. One layer of the tablet consists of a degradable barrier layer and the other contains the active material in a hydrophilic matrix. Inactive ingredients consist of glyceryl behenate, hypromellose, lactose monohydrate, magnesium stearate, methacrylic acid copolymer type C, polyethylene glycols, polysorbate 80, polyvinylpyrrolidone, silicon dioxide, sodium lauryl sulfate, talc, titanium dioxide, triethyl citrate and the following colorants: D&C Red No. 30 aluminum lake (25 mg), D&C Yellow No. 10 aluminum lake (12.5 mg), FD&C Blue No. 2 aluminum lake (37.5 mg), FD&C Yellow No. 6 aluminum lake (12.5 mg), red ferric oxide (25 mg) and Yellow ferric oxide (12.5 mg and 37.5 mg).
